Working with St Johns County school district, mainly to assist Ponte Vedra High School with contact sports. The Athletic Trainer will function under the direction of a physician. Provides services related to the prevention, recognition, evaluation, management, disposition, treatment or rehabilitation of a physically active person who has sustained an injury, illness, or other condition involving sport, exercise, training or related physical activity. The Athletic Trainer will be responsible for traveling to area high schools to provide on-site services for practices, sporting events and/or clinic hours, including other duties as assigned.
